USAGE SUMMARY

The phrase "subsequent to validating that"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used when discussing actions or events that occur after confirming or verifying something. Example: "Subsequent to validating that all data is accurate, we will proceed with the analysis."

Expert writing Tips

Best practice

When using "subsequent to validating that", ensure that the validation process is clearly defined and understood by the reader. Avoid using it in informal contexts where simpler phrasing would be more appropriate.

Common error

Avoid using "subsequent to validating that" in casual or informal writing. Opt for simpler alternatives like "after confirming that" or "once verified" to maintain a natural tone.

Linguistic Context

The phrase "subsequent to validating that" functions as a prepositional phrase introducing a dependent clause. It indicates a temporal sequence, where the action of validating something precedes the action described in the main clause. The phrase sets a condition for what follows.

FAQs

What does "subsequent to validating that" mean?

The phrase "subsequent to validating that" means after confirming or verifying that something is true or accurate. It indicates that an action or event occurs after the validation process has been completed.

How can I use "subsequent to validating that" in a sentence?

You can use "subsequent to validating that" to connect a validation process with a following action. For example, "Subsequent to validating that all data is accurate, we will proceed with the analysis."

What are some alternatives to "subsequent to validating that"?

You can use alternatives like "after confirming that", "following the validation of", or "once it has been validated that" depending on the desired level of formality.

Is "subsequent to validating that" formal?

Yes, "subsequent to validating that" is relatively formal. Simpler options like "after confirming that" may be more suitable for informal contexts.
